About T-Mobile

T-Mobile US, Inc. is a wireless company. As of December 31, 2016, the Company provided wireless communications services, including voice, messaging and data, to over 71 million customers in the postpaid, prepaid and wholesale markets. It provides services, devices and accessories across its brands, T-Mobile and MetroPCS. It provides wireless communication services through a range of service plan options. The Company offers a device trade-in program, Just Upgrade My Phone (JUMP!), which provides customers a specified-price trade-in credit and upgrade eligibility after approximately six months of service; Equipment Installment Plan (EIP), which is designed to provide financing to customers for the purchase of devices, and installment agreements for accessories; T-Mobile Tuesdays, which offers customers free stuff and access to various offers from brands; and T-Mobile ONE and Simple Choice plans.
